Licensing Blueprint for Sheet Metal Workers in Rhode Island

Estimated timeline: Varies by board

Core Requirements

  1. 1

    Background/Criminal Review: No criminal record prohibitions.

  2. 2

    License Type: Stand-alone license.

  3. 3

    A holder of a Sheet Metal Worker license may qualify for a Sheet Metal Contractor license which permits the holder to employ licensed workers to perform the actual work on systems.

  4. 4

    A person holding a valid license as a pipefitter or refrigeration technician is not required to obtain an additional Sheet Metal Worker license to perform sheet metal work when AC handling equipment is 10 ton or less or when heating equipment does not exceed 250,000 BTUs.

Salary Insights in Rhode Island

With a median salary of $56,950, Sheet Metal Workerss in Rhode Island earn 6% below the national median of $60,850. Rhode Island ranks #32 among 50 states. The typical licensing timeline is Varies by board.
